#0e986e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0e986e is composed of 5.5% red, 59.6% green and 43.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 27.6%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 161.7 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 32.5%. #0e986e color hex could be obtained by blending #1cffdc with #003100.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#0e986e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010806 is the darkest color, while #f5fefb is the lightest one.
